Trannie C. Tucker dies at age 88

Trannie Clair Sandidge was born to her Presbyterian minister parents on Jan. 4, 1895, in Adair County, Ky. She died Feb. 27, 1983, in the Minneola Hospital at the age of 88 years, one month and 23 days.

Her girlhood days were spent at Greensburg, Ky., where she attended school. On Dec. 24, 1913, Trannie was united in marriage to her life-long mate, Frank Tucker, at Jeffersonville, Ind. To this union four children were born: a daughter, Frances; and three sons, Carl, Richard, and Sandidge Franklin.

Mr. and Mrs. Tucker moved to Minneola in 1916 where they engaged in farming. Mr. Tucker died Feb. 28, 1972. Mrs. Tucker made her home in Ashland from 1974 to 1978 when d[u]e to failing health she entered Minneola Nursing Home. She resided there until her death.

Mrs. Tucker and her husband celebrated their golden wedding anniversary at the Minneola Christian Church in 1963. Trannie had accepted Jesus Christ as her Lord and Saviour many years ago, and was a member of the Minneola Christian Church through the years. She was very active in the church's Ladies Aid and other activities. She was also a member of the Minneola Garden Club for many years, being very fond of gardening, houseplants, and flowers. She was also an avid fisherwoman. Mrs. Tucker loved her family and grandchildren; in later years, they were always first in her life's priorities.

Her husband, Frank; her sons, Sandidge Franklin; two brothers, three sisters and her son-in-law Kenneth Rankin, preceded her in death.

She left to mourn her passing her daughter, Mrs. Frances Rankin of Ashland; her sons, Carl of Skaneateles, New York, and Richard of Rantoul, Ill. She also left eight grandchildren, seven great-grandchildren, other relatives and many friends.

Services f[or] Mrs. Tucker were held Thursday, March 3, 1983, at 2:00 p. m. at the Minneola Christian Church. Minister Arden Roush officiated. Mrs. Esther Kennedy was organist, and Miss Katie Roush sang "In the Garden," and "The Old Rugged Cross." Casket bearers were Larry Grove, Bill Lucas, George Ferguson, Darrell Rankin, Robert Shelton, and Neil Tucker. Burial was in the Minneola Cemetery with Hulpieu-Swaim Funeral Home, Dodge City, in charge of arrangements.
